南沙 Python 编程初学者指南389
南沙群岛是中国南海诸岛四大群岛之一,具有重要的地理战略意义。随着科技的发展,Python 编程语言在南沙群岛的应用也越来越广泛。本文将为南沙 Python 编程初学者提供一个全面的指南,涵盖 Python 基础知识、数据类型、控制流、函数和模块的入门讲解,帮助初学者快速上手 Python 编程。
Python 基础知识
Python 是一种高级编程语言,以其简洁、易读和可扩展性而闻名。它的语法与自然语言相似,使初学者更容易理解和掌握。
要开始 Python 编程,您需要安装 Python 解释器。您可以从 Python 官方网站下载并安装它。安装完成后,您就可以在命令行中输入 "python" 来启动 Python 解释器。您还可以使用 IDLE(Python 交互式开发环境)作为集成开发环境 (IDE) 来编写和运行 Python 代码。
数据类型
数据类型定义了变量存储的数据类型。Python 中最常用的数据类型包括:
整数(int):表示整数,例如 1、2、-3
浮点数(float):表示浮点数,例如 1.23、4.56
字符串(str):表示文本,例如 "hello world"、'Python'
布尔值(bool):表示真假值,例如 True、False
列表(list):表示一组有序的可变项,例如 [1, 2, 3, "hello"]
元组(tuple):表示一组有序的不可变项,例如 (1, 2, 3, "hello")
字典(dict):表示键值对的集合,例如 {"name": "John", "age": 30}
您可以使用 type() 函数来确定变量的数据类型。
控制流
控制流语句用于控制程序执行的顺序。最常用的控制流语句包括:
if 语句:根据条件执行代码块
elif 语句:如果第一个 if 语句的条件不满足,则执行代码块
else 语句:如果所有其他条件都不满足,则执行代码块
for 循环:遍历序列中的每一项
while 循环:只要条件为真,就执行代码块
您还可以使用 break 和 continue 语句来控制循环的执行。
函数
函数是可重用代码块,可接受输入,执行特定任务并返回输出。您可以使用 def 关键字定义函数,例如:
def greet(name):
"""Print a greeting to the specified name."""
print("Hello", name)
要调用函数,只需使用其名称并提供必要的参数,例如:
greet("John")
模块
模块是包含相关函数、类和变量的 Python 文件。您可以使用 import 语句导入模块,例如:
import math
然后,您可以使用模块中的函数和变量,例如:
print()
本指南为您提供了南沙 Python 编程初学者的基础知识,包括 Python 基础知识、数据类型、控制流、函数和模块。通过理解这些概念,您可以开始编写自己的 Python 程序来解决各种问题。随着练习和经验的积累,您将能够编写更复杂和高效的 Python 代码。
如果您对 Python 编程有任何疑问,请随时在评论中提出,我会尽力为您解答。另外,还有许多在线资源和社区可以提供支持,例如 Python 官方文档、Stack Overflow 和 Reddit Python 子版块。
2024-12-13
上一篇:信息编程 Python
下一篇:用 Python 巧妙操纵布尔值
Perl条件判断:`ne` 与 `!=` 的深度解析——字符串与数值比较的终极指南
https://jb123.cn/perl/71904.html
Perl 返回值深度解析:-1 意味着什么?从错误码到最佳实践
https://jb123.cn/perl/71903.html
Perl XML处理从入门到精通:实战解析、生成与应用技巧全解析
https://jb123.cn/perl/71902.html
Apache服务器与脚本语言:PHP、Python到更多,构建动态Web应用的基石
https://jb123.cn/jiaobenyuyan/71901.html
Perl条件判断深度解析:从if/else到高级技巧,助你代码逻辑清晰如画
https://jb123.cn/perl/71900.html
热门文章
Python 编程解密:从谜团到清晰
https://jb123.cn/python/24279.html
Python编程深圳:初学者入门指南
https://jb123.cn/python/24225.html
Python 编程终端:让开发者畅所欲为的指令中心
https://jb123.cn/python/22225.html
Python 编程专业指南:踏上编程之路的全面指南
https://jb123.cn/python/20671.html
Python 面向对象编程学习宝典,PDF 免费下载
https://jb123.cn/python/3929.html